Nervous flyer? Want to be more relaxed next time you fly? Then Captain Keith Godfrey welcomes you on board and takes you through everything that happens from take-off to touchdown in a simple but informative way.

In a non-technical but candid style the author answers many of the questions that trouble nervous flyers.

Over 250 questions are answered in a way that will inform and entertain the reader.

Have you ever wanted to know, for example: What is turbulence?

Why are there so many unusual noises? What is fuel dumping? Why are there so many warning lights on the flight deck?

Are things always going wrong? How does an aircraft stay up? Why do they put on flaps at take-off and landing? What happens if an engine stops? Why are there so many delays when it's foggy? How do you know what height to climb to? How good are Air Traffic Controllers? Why do the crew tell me what to do in an 'emergency' if they almost never happen?
